### Rebalancing Endpoint

The Spindleway rebalancing API lets plugins propose dock-to-dock bike transfers. Proposals are scored by the Spindleway optimizer and either accepted or queued for operator review. Plugins may submit up to fifty proposals per hour. Every proposal request must carry the bearer token provided below.

login token, tagef-tagep: eyJhbGciOiJIUzI1NiIsInR5cCI6IkpXVCJ9.eyJzdWIiOiIBXyeYEoalzIn0.6TI7VhOJMHm9

Before enabling Squatwatch 3.x, review how the legacy name-distance rules map to the new detection profiles. The old edit-distance threshold is now split into separate settings for prefix, suffix, and transposition matches, and the allowlist of internal package prefixes must be re-declared explicitly — it is no longer inherited from the registry mirror. Verify each value against your threat model before rollout, since overly loose thresholds will flood the review queue. The migrated settings for the Pinewharf registry are listed below.

config for yahof-tajop:
zorath:
  pin: 7493
  metrics_host: metrics.zorath.tolvaqsys.internal
  tenant: praiel
  seal: seal_fd9cd4f1

# Pilot Churn — Managers Only

Welcome aboard! Quick picture on the Bramblewick pilot: we lost 14 of 60 accounts in the first quarter, mostly small firms who never got past onboarding. The Harwell cohort is stickier — decent usage, fewer tickets. Root causes, per Tomas Ekberg's review: clunky setup, unclear pricing tiers, and a support gap on weekends. Fixes are in flight and churn has slowed. One thing you'll need before the steering call is the plan note below.

management briefing: Only 33 of the 504 pilot accounts renewed Holox, so a churn review is set for August 1. Fenysix Logistics is in early talks to buy Zoroxix Group for about $459.9 million.